What is the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et?
The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et serves as a vital tool for Louisiana residents engaged in estate planning. This legal document assists individuals in gathering essential information necessary for drafting a will. By utilizing this worksheet, users can ensure compliance with Louisiana's unique estate laws, which include specific regulations regarding forced heirship and other directives.
The worksheet captures a range of crucial information, including personal details, family information, and estate specifics. By using the Louisiana will form, residents can create a foundational document that reflects their wishes while adhering to state guidelines.

Who Needs the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et?
The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et is relevant for a wide audience, particularly individuals with dependents, property ownership, or specific estate wishes. Those planning for minors, including children under 24 or disabled heirs, will find this worksheet particularly useful.
Furthermore, it is essential for individuals of all ages to prepare their wishes regarding estate distribution, ensuring that their desires are honored after their passing. The Louisiana will guidelines apply to everyone seeking clarity and legal standing for their estate planning.

Who is eligible to use the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et?
Any individual who is a resident of Louisiana and wishes to create a legally valid will can use the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et.
Are there deadlines for filling out this will worksheet?
There are no specific deadlines for completing the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et, but it is advisable to create a will as soon as possible to ensure your estate wishes are honored.
How do I submit the completed will document?
The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et can typically be printed and signed or sent to a legal professional for further processing or inclusion in a larger estate planning package.
What supporting documents do I need when filling out this worksheet?
While no specific supporting documents are required to complete the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et, it is beneficial to have documents related to your estate, such as property titles, investment records, and personal identification available.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the will worksheet?
Avoid incomplete fields, failure to use full legal names, and neglecting to check for accuracy in provided information, as these may lead to legal complications when drafting the final will.
How long does it take to process a will once submitted?
The processing time for a will varies depending on the complexity of the estate and the legal professionals involved, but it typically takes a few weeks to finalize once submitted.
Do I need to notarize the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et?
No, the Louisiana Resident Will Worksheet itself does not require notarization, but the final will drafted based on this worksheet may require notarization depending on Louisiana laws.
